JAMB - Physics (1986 - No. 22)
If the refractive index of glass is 1.5, what is the critical angle at the air-glass interface?
sin-1\(\frac{1}{2}\)
sin-1\(\frac{2}{3}\)
sin-1\(\frac{3}{4}\)
sin-1\(\frac{8}{9}\)
Explanation
sin ic \(\frac{1}{n}\) = \(\frac{1}{1 - 5}\)
i = sin-1\(\frac{1}{1 - 5}\)
= sin-1\(\frac{10}{15}\)
= sin-1\(\frac{2}{3}\)
